Next.js Consulting: Elevating Your Web Development
In the rapidly evolving landscape of web development, Next.js has emerged as a powerful framework for building modern, high-performance applications. As businesses strive to create seamless digital experiences, the need for expert guidance in leveraging Next.js becomes paramount. This article explores the significance of Next.js consulting and how it can enhance your web projects.
Why Choose Next.js?
Next.js offers a range of features that make it a preferred choice for developers and businesses alike:
- Server-Side Rendering (SSR): Next.js enables SSR, which improves performance and SEO by rendering pages on the server before sending them to the client.
- Static Site Generation (SSG): With SSG, you can pre-render pages at build time, resulting in faster load times and better user experiences.
- API Routes: Next.js allows you to create API endpoints within your application, simplifying the development process and reducing the need for a separate backend.
- Automatic Code Splitting: This feature ensures that only the necessary code is loaded for each page, optimizing performance and reducing load times.
By harnessing these capabilities, businesses can build applications that are not only visually appealing but also highly functional and efficient.
The Risks of Template-Driven Solutions
While platforms like WordPress, Wix, and Squarespace offer quick solutions for building websites, they often come with significant drawbacks:
- Outdated Plugins: Relying on third-party plugins can lead to compatibility issues and security vulnerabilities.
- Slow Rendering: Template-driven sites often suffer from performance bottlenecks due to bloated code and unnecessary features.
- Inconsistent User Experience: Customization options are limited, leading to a generic look and feel that fails to engage users.
- Security Exposure: Platforms like WordPress expose REST endpoints (e.g., /wp/v2/users) that can be exploited, alongside a vulnerable plugin ecosystem and weak authentication layers.
These issues can undermine the stability and scalability of your web projects, making it crucial to consider a custom-built solution.
The Advantages of Custom-Built Solutions
Investing in a custom-built application using Next.js offers numerous benefits:
- Stability: A tailored solution ensures that your application is built on a solid foundation, minimizing the risk of crashes and downtime.
- Performance: With Next.js, you can optimize your application for speed, ensuring a smooth user experience even under heavy traffic.
- Scalability: Custom solutions can be designed to grow with your business, accommodating increased user demands without compromising performance.
- Maintainability: Clean codebases and controlled dependencies make it easier to update and maintain your application over time.
- Security: By avoiding common vulnerabilities associated with template-driven platforms, you can create a more secure architecture for your application.
The Role of Next.js Consulting
Engaging with a Next.js consulting service can provide you with the expertise needed to maximize the framework's potential. Here are some key areas where consulting can make a difference:
1. Architecture Planning
A well-thought-out architecture is essential for any successful application. Consultants can help you design a scalable and maintainable architecture that aligns with your business goals.
2. Performance Optimization
Consultants can analyze your application and identify areas for improvement, ensuring that you leverage Next.js features like SSR and SSG effectively.
3. Security Best Practices
With a focus on security, consulting services can help you implement best practices to safeguard your application against vulnerabilities and attacks.
4. Custom Development
Whether you need specific features or integrations, consultants can assist in developing custom solutions that meet your unique requirements.
5. Ongoing Support
Post-launch support is crucial for maintaining the health of your application. Consulting services can provide ongoing maintenance and updates to keep your application running smoothly.
Conclusion
In a world where digital experiences define success, investing in Next.js consulting can be a game-changer for your web development projects. By opting for a custom-built solution, you can avoid the pitfalls of template-driven platforms and create a robust, high-performance application that meets your business needs.
At Takt, we specialize in building modern digital experiences using Next.js and other cutting-edge technologies. Our handcrafted approach ensures clarity, speed, and production-grade engineering in every project.
Get in Touch! to learn how we can elevate your web development with Next.js consulting.
